Output 23964c6309e562d58b4c8e95677c55b955355b8e623c2022a92a94c43cbf50d5:28

value
33832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b9c1e1e44a9a8c39b83b17c94e1042aef3dc12 OP_EQUAL
address
3Htk49MhDck9BiZj4tJdLFzPimwT8xgL3F
transaction
23964c6309e562d58b4c8e95677c55b955355b8e623c2022a92a94c43cbf50d5
spent
true